Travel Connections Tulsa OK
Add Website
Close
Travel Connections
Be first to review 1418 East 71st Street Suite B,Tulsa OK 74136 Phone Number: (918) 492-3510
Travel Connections Store Hours
Hours may fluctuate
Post a review
Travel Connections Nearby
Locations Closest to You miles-
Travel Connections - Clinton 702 East Ohio Street Suite 11200.26
-
Travel Connections - Columbia 601 Business Loop 70 West Suite 219200.26
-
Travel Connections - Cabot 918 West Main Street Suite 3233.03